如何使用命令行界面升级运行CNOS系统映像的Lenovo交换机
如何使用命令行界面升级运行CNOS系统映像的Lenovo交换机
如何使用命令行界面升级运行CNOS系统映像的Lenovo交换机
描述
本文提供了将运行 CNOS 的交换机升级到新版本 CNOS 的程序。假设交换机已正确配置,以便与存有映像文件的服务器进行通信。
程序
可以使用多种传输方法来检索映像文件:FTP、SCP、SFTP、TFTP。选择最适合您环境的方法。下面列出了命令格式及示例。
传输方法
如果当前版本的 CNOS 是 10.x 到 10.6.x,请使用 cp 而不是 copy。如果当前版本的 CNOS 是 10.7 到最新版本,请使用 copy 而不是 cp。
为了本文的目的,我们将从 10.4.2.0 升级到最新版本,因此将使用 cp 命令。
- FTP:
cp ftp ftp://[用户名]@[服务器 IP]/[路径或文件名] system-image all
- SCP:
cp scp scp://[用户名]@[服务器 IP]/[路径或文件名] system-image all
- SFTP:
cp sftp sftp://[用户名]@[服务器 IP]/[路径或文件名] system-image all
- TFTP:
cp tftp tftp://[服务器 IP]:[端口(如果不是默认)]/[路径或文件名] system-image all
示例: 假设传输协议端口号为默认值。
- FTP:
cp ftp ftp://ftpuser1@10.10.10.1/NE10032-CNOS-10.9.3.0.imgs system-image all
- SCP:
cp scp scp://scpuser1@10.10.10.1/NE10032-CNOS-10.9.3.0.imgs system-image all
- SFTP:
cp sftp sftp://sftpuser1@10.10.10.1/NE10032-CNOS-10.9.3.0.imgs system-image all
- TFTP:
cp tftp tftp://10.10.10.1/NE10032-CNOS-10.9.3.0.imgs system-image all
- 选择传输方法后,请确保映像文件在服务器上的正确文件夹中。以下示例将使用 SFTP。
NE10032#cp sftp sftp://sftpuser1@10.10.10.1/NE10032-CNOS-10.9.3.0.imgs system-image all vrf management
确认下载操作? (y/n) [n] y
下载中
sftpuser1@10.240.60.115 的密码:
复制成功
安装映像...这大约需要 90 秒。请稍候
创建系统开发密钥....
创建系统密钥....
检查映像签名成功
提取映像:
100%
正在将系统映像安装到插槽 2:
安装映像:
100%
提取映像:
100%
安装 grub:
安装 GRUB 和安全的 shim 启动加载程序...
创建救援挂载
创建启动目录
完成
启动映像安装成功。
操作系统映像安装成功。
启动加载程序现在包含软件版本 10.9.3.0
备用映像现在包含软件版本 10.9.3.0
交换机当前设置为启动活动映像。
您想将其更改为备用映像吗? (y/n) [n] y
交换机将使用备用映像启动。
- 安装完成后,需要重启交换机以应用新映像。
NE10032#reload
重启系统? (y/n): y
在命令语法中,虚拟路由和转发实例(VRF)是您用来检索映像的虚拟路由器。默认情况下,默认 VRF 包含面向前端的数据端口。VRF 管理是管理端口。使用最适合您网络设计的一个。所选的 VRF 需要在端口上配置 IP 地址和默认网关。有关 VRF 的更多信息,请参见下面附带的应用指南链接。